Artificial intelligence is revolutionizing the automotive industry, particularly in the realm of autonomous driving, where companies like XPENG are pushing boundaries with innovative technologies. XPENG Motors, a prominent Chinese electric vehicle manufacturer, has made significant strides in integrating AI into its vehicles, focusing on advanced driver assistance systems and smart mobility solutions. According to reports from Reuters in August 2023, XPENG announced the rollout of its XNGP system, an AI-powered navigation guided pilot that enables hands-free driving in urban environments. This development comes amid a growing trend in the EV sector where AI enhances vehicle safety, efficiency, and user experience. The global autonomous vehicle market is projected to reach $10 trillion by 2030, as stated in a McKinsey report from 2022, driven by advancements in machine learning algorithms and sensor fusion technologies. XPENG's approach leverages neural networks to process real-time data from LiDAR, cameras, and radar, allowing vehicles to navigate complex traffic scenarios autonomously. In the context of industry context, this positions XPENG as a key player in China's competitive EV landscape, competing with Tesla and BYD. The company's AI initiatives are supported by partnerships, such as its collaboration with NVIDIA for GPU-accelerated computing, announced in 2021. Furthermore, XPENG's focus on over-the-air updates enables continuous improvement of AI models, adapting to new driving conditions without hardware changes. This is particularly relevant in urban settings where traffic density poses challenges, and AI's predictive capabilities can reduce accidents by up to 40 percent, based on data from the National Highway Traffic Safety Administration in 2022. As electric vehicles gain traction globally, with sales surpassing 10 million units in 2022 according to the International Energy Agency, XPENG's AI integrations are setting new standards for intelligent transportation, emphasizing sustainability and smart city integration.

On the technical side, XPENG's AI framework relies on deep learning models trained on vast datasets, with implementation considerations focusing on edge computing to minimize latency. The XNGP system, updated in March 2023, incorporates transformer-based architectures for better scene understanding, processing up to 1,000 frames per second from multiple sensors. Challenges include handling edge cases like adverse weather, addressed through simulation training in virtual environments, as detailed in XPENG's whitepaper from 2022. FAQ: What are the key AI features in XPENG vehicles? XPENG vehicles feature AI-driven systems like XNGP for autonomous navigation, voice assistants powered by natural language processing, and adaptive cruise control using machine learning.
